Novoselitsky District (Russian: Новосе́лицкий райо́н) is an administrative district (raion), one of the twenty-six in Stavropol Krai, Russia. Municipally, it is incorporated as Novoselitsky Municipal District. It is located in the center of the krai. The area of the district is 1,724 square kilometers (666 sq mi). Its administrative center is the rural locality (a selo) of Novoselitskoye. Population: 26,697 (2010 Census); 26,613 (2002 Census); 23,021 (1989 Census). The population of Novoselitskoye accounts for 32.7% of the district's total population.
